California officials warn of blue meat in wild pigs, caused by ingestion of toxic rat poison.

Breakdown
  • Wild pigs with neon blue meat have been found in Monterey County, California. 7s
  • The blue coloration is linked to the pigs consuming rodent poison. 13s
  • Officials warn against eating meat from pigs with blue tissue due to toxicity. 18s
  • The dye in rodent bait is increasing, leading to environmental concerns. 27s
  • Contamination may not always be visible, posing risks to hunters and pets. 35s
